Daily Telegraph (Sydney, NSW : 1931 – 1954),

Tuesday 12 May 1953, page 12

Nightclub date was wrong

A constable said yesterday he had signed an antedated order form for liquor at the Roosevelt nightclub.

The constable, George Sarris, of the Vice Squad, was giving evidence in Central Court against Victor Sidney Vernon, 33, waiter, of Liverpool Street, Paddington.

Vernon admitted having, at the Roosevelt nightclub on March 18, sold three bottle’s of beer to Constable Sarris for 18/6.

Constable Sarris said when he asked Vernon for a drink Vernon took him to the office and asked him to sign an order form dated March 16.

He signed the form and Vernon sold him the beer.

Mr. Stewart, S.M., fined Vernon £30.

Sun (Sydney, NSW : 1910 – 1954),

Tuesday 12 May 1953, page 5

POLICEMAN GAVE A FALSE NAME

A constable who obtained liquor at about 12.30am at the Roosevelt Restaurant, Potts Point, on March 18, told the Licensing Court today that he had given a false name and address, and had made a false statement to secure the liquor.

The constable, George Sarris ( Headquarters ), was giving evidence against Roosevelt manager, Ronald Aljo Middlin, 36, of Beach Rd, Bondi, who is charged with being the manager of the restaurant when it was open for the sale of liquor, not then holding a licence.

Constable Sarris said that he had gone to the restaurant on instructions, had filled in a predated order form, and a waiter named Vernon had supplied him with two bottles of beer for which he paid 12/-.

Later he bought another bottle for 6/6.

“Single sinner”

Mr. McDonald ( for Middlin ) argued that the purpose of the Liquor Act was that “a single sinner may be forgiven.”

In this case, there was no evidence of continued offences and, he said, the case should be dismissed.

Middlin said he was appointed manager of the Roosevelt when Stattler and Co. Pty. Ltd. took it over, in March.

He was given instructions in writing that under no circumstances was he to commit a breach of the Liquor Act, and he passed on these instructions to the staff.

Middlin said he told his staff to give two bottles of beer “with the compliments of the house” to customers who did not have an order.

Mr. Stewart, SM, dismissed the charge.

Sydney Morning Herald (NSW : 1842 – 1954),

Wednesday 16 September 1953, page 9

Man Fined On Liquor Charge

 

Mr. R. M. Stewart, S.M., fined Frank Placko, 22, labourer, of Hopewell Street, Paddington, £10 in the Licensing Court yesterday for selling beer at 161 Castlereagh Street on July 25 without a licence.

Constable George Sarris, of the Vice Squad, said that he bought two bottles of beer from a man on the first floor of 161 Castlereagh Street.

Sergeant William Dickson, of the Vice Squad, said that a man named Keher had told him that the Slovak Association was holding a dance there.

Placko said that he was working at the dance voluntarily. He had thought Constable Sarris was of Hungarian nationality, and a member of the club.

A charge against Anton Keher, 34, labourer, of Chalmers Street, Sydney, of having the management of a room used for selling liquor without a licence was dismissed.

Prior to joining the NSWPF, Mick was employed at a Pastry cook for 7 years, 2 months and a Confectioner for 8 months and was a fully qualified pastry cook.

Although he was widely known as Mick – his Christian name was actually Hugh ( and it is Hugh SWEENEY that he went by on his application to join the NSWPF ).

He was described as 5′ 11″ tall, weighing 12 stone, with Hazel eyes, Fair complexion & Fair hair ( I wonder if it was as thin back in 1960 ? ).

He was Married at the time.

He obtained, at completion of Training Class 85A, a mark of 54%.

He could type, on the 15 June 1961, 20 W.P.M.

He completed the three day course in Civil Defence in January 1962.


 

In June, 1973, SenCon Mick Sweeney was attending a motor vehicle accident on the Camden Valley Way, Leppington, near the Leppington Lawn Cemetery, at night and in a dark patch or roadway, when he was struck by a passing vehicle.

At the time, Camden Valley Way was a sealed roadway with gravel edges, one lane each way and very poorly lit – and similar to an outback country road.

The impact caused him to be thrown a fair distance through the air, landing on the roadway in his head.

Mick received serious head and other body injuries which were life threatening at the time.

He was hospitalised at Liverpool for 10 days before a miraculous recovery and he then returned to work.

He Retired in 1991 whilst attached to Merrylands Police Station.

 

In March 1974, SenCon Mick Sweeney and Cst Peter Gould ( # 15542 ), attended a factory at Green Valley and removed a 4 foot red belly black snake.

The Constables managed to get the snake into a cardboard box and conveyed the confined snake back to Liverpool Police Station.

There, the snake escaped from the box, causing staff to head for higher ground.

Some jumped onto tables, chairs and counters to escape the snake.

It then took a brace and courageous Senior Constable Roger BERGAMIN ( #10682 ) to capture the slim 4 foot snake with a stick and return it to the box and seal it.
